What is an entry level design thinking job?

Entry level design thinking jobs are positions for individuals who are new to the field of design thinking, which is a problem-solving approach that focuses on understanding users, challenging assumptions, and creating innovative solutions. These roles often involve assisting with user research, brainstorming sessions, prototyping, and testing ideas. Typical job titles include Design Thinking Associate, Innovation Intern, or Junior User Experience Designer. Entry level professionals work closely with more experienced team members to learn the fundamentals of design thinking and contribute to creative projects across various industries.

What are some typical projects or tasks that an entry level design thinking professional might work on in their first year?

As an Entry Level Design Thinking professional, you can expect to participate in collaborative workshops, assist with user research, and contribute to brainstorming sessions aimed at generating innovative solutions. You'll often work closely with cross-functional teams, helping to create user personas, map customer journeys, and prototype new ideas. Early on, you'll likely support senior designers in preparing presentations, gathering user feedback, and iterating on design concepts. This hands-on exposure is crucial for building foundational skills and understanding how design thinking is applied in real-world business challenges.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level design thinking profess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Design Thinking professional, you need foundational knowledge of user-centered design, problem-solving, and collaboration, often supported by a degree in design, business, or a related field. Familiarity with design software (such as Adobe Creative Suite), prototyping tools (like Figma or Sketch), and basic understanding of design thinking frameworks is beneficial. Strong communication, creativity, and openness to feedback are standout soft skills in this role. These skills are crucial for developing innovative solutions that address user needs and collaborating effectively within multidisciplinary teams.
